Urbint Hurricane Impact Prediction is a specialized module within Urbint’s Storm Impact platform that uses historical data and advanced machine learning to forecast the effects of hurricanes on utility infrastructure and service. By factoring in the unique features of each location, utility, and storm, Urbint delivers highly accurate predictions that support proactive planning, resource allocation, and rapid recovery. The module transforms basic weather forecasts into actionable intelligence by combining them with historical outage data, weather patterns, vegetation maps, and infrastructure details. This enables utilities to anticipate chaos, take control, and minimize the operational and financial impact of hurricanes.
Features
- Advanced Machine Learning Models: Combines historical weather and outage data with utility-specific infrastructure and vegetation patterns.
- Location-Specific Forecasting: Tailors predictions to the unique characteristics of each utility and service territory.
- What-If Scenario Modeling: Simulates multiple hurricane paths and intensities to support contingency planning.
- Uncertainty Modeling: Continuously retrained using new storm data to improve accuracy and adapt to evolving conditions.
- Multi-Outcome Forecasting: Uses ensemble weather models to predict a range of possible hurricane impacts.
- Service Disruption Prediction: Forecasts outages and infrastructure damage to guide crew mobilization and asset protection.
- Resource Optimization: Helps utilities avoid costly over-resourcing while ensuring adequate storm response.
- Regulatory Support: Provides data-driven justification for storm preparation decisions to meet compliance standards.
